Transaction 17359f2faec1ba2a42698135a66151670062b245add296de2077aab17bb24335
1 Input
1 Output
-
17359f2faec1ba2a42698135a66151670062b245add296de2077aab17bb24335:0
- value
- 1556473
- script pubkey
- OP_0 OP_PUSHBYTES_20 67e8ee625d5a73bee3b78208583dac50f96b2fc4
- address
- bc1qvl5wucjatfemacahsgy9s0dv2rukkt7yxv0lll